Contraindications & Important Considerations
If any of the following apply to you, please connect with me before the session so we can discuss how to best support your participation and ensure your safety. This is not about exclusion - it’s about creating a safe and supportive space for everyone.
Pregnancy (any stage)
Severe trauma history or PTSD
Use of recreational drugs, alcohol, or psychedelics within 24 hours before the session
Medication affecting brain chemistry (antidepressants, anti-anxiety, ADD/OCD meds)
Detached retina or glaucoma
Kidney disease
High or low blood pressure
Heart conditions, including past heart attack, angina, or stroke
Personal or family history of aneurysms
Uncontrolled thyroid conditions
Diabetes (Type 1 or 2)
Severe asthma (mild/moderate asthma participants must bring an inhaler)
Epilepsy or seizure history
Bipolar disorder, schizophrenia, psychosis, or psychiatric hospitalisation within the past 10 years
Severe psychosomatic symptoms or high nervous system sensitivity
Recent surgery, pregnancy, stitches, or healing injury
Additional considerations:
Avoid breathwork if fasting for more than 12 hours (risk of dizziness/faintness)
If you have chronic depression, anxiety, or emotional dysregulation, please consult a healthcare provider before participating

What can i expect in a session
In a single session, you might experience:
Strong physical sensations – tingling, pulsing, vibration, or shifts in body awareness
Emotional release – anything from bliss to anger, grief, unexpected tears or laughter
Temperature changes – feeling hot and sweaty or suddenly cold and shivery
Deep relaxation – drifting into a dreamlike or meditative state
Strong activation – waves of energy, movement, or emotional catharsis
Or even… stillness – which doesn’t mean “nothing happened.” Sometimes the shift is subtle or shows up later
These experiences are all part of the breath’s natural intelligence. Whatever arises is welcome and held with compassion.
Physical Effects May Include:
Dizziness or lightheadedness
Tingling in hands, feet, or face
Muscle stiffness or cramping (especially in the hands or feet - known as tetany)
Feeling hot, cold, or sweaty
Involuntary movements (shaking, twitching, shivering)
Dehydration (so please come well-hydrated)
Rarely: Fainting or dissociation. These are not common, but can occur with emotional intensity or over-breathing. If they do, we are here to support you fully in a grounded and safe way.
Emotional Effects May Include:
Sudden waves of emotion - joy, sadness, vulnerability, or grief
Feeling deeply connected to others in the space
Strong emotional resonance with others – for example, hearing someone else cry, shout, or release can stir something in you too
Flashbacks, memories, or visual insights rising from the subconscious
Everything you feel is valid. Most people find that even when the experience is intense, it feels meaningful, needed, or even beautiful. The breath has a way of gently (or powerfully) showing you what you’re ready to feel and release.
